我想一次性弹出空值单元格信息,每个用换行符分隔。
不是一个空值弹出一次。就像这样:
A002-第二列为空
A003-第三列为空
A006-第五列为空
怎样修改代码?谢谢!
------------------------------
代码如下:
For i As Integer = 0 To Tables("空值_Table1").Rows.Count -1
If Tables("空值_Table1").Rows(i).IsNull("第二列") Then
msgbox(Tables("空值_Table1").Rows(i)("编号") & "-[第二列]为空")
End If
If Tables("空值_Table1").Rows(i).IsNull("第三列") Then
msgbox(Tables("空值_Table1").Rows(i)("编号") & "-[第三列]为空")
End If
If Tables("空值_Table1").Rows(i).IsNull("第四列") Then
msgbox(Tables("空值_Table1").Rows(i)("编号") & "-[第四列]为空")
End If
If Tables("空值_Table1").Rows(i).IsNull("第五列") Then
msgbox(Tables("空值_Table1").Rows(i)("编号") & "-[第五列]为空")
End If
Next
DataTables("表A").Save
此主题相关图片如下:image 1.jpg
[此贴子已经被作者于2018/4/29 18:46:16编辑过]